Wie partitioniere ich einen USB-Stick?

37

In Windows ist es nicht möglich, einen USB-Stick zu partitionieren. Wie kannst du das tun?

Für den Fall, dass sich jemand fragt, warum Sie das tun würden?

Dies ist im Fall eines BitLocker ToGo- Laufwerks interessant, bei dem Sie einen großen Thumbdrive (z. B. 4 oder 8 GB) verwenden und einen kleinen Teil des Laufwerks so formatieren können, dass er normalerweise als Fat32-Laufwerk verwendet wird, und die verbleibende Partition mit BitLocker verschlüsselt lassen können. Auf diese Weise können Sie einige nicht geheime Daten auf der unverschlüsselten Partition aufbewahren (z. B. tragbare Apps).

Omar Shahine
quelle
2
Die Tatsache, dass er nach Bitlocker fragt, sagt mir, dass seine Fenster.
Mark Broadhurst
@OmarShahine: Ich habe eine erste Partition in NTFS und eine zweite in ext4. Hauptproblem: Windows sieht nur die ext4-Partition!
user2284570
4
Windows erkennt NUR die erste primäre Partition. Wenn es keine primäre Partition gibt, wird NUR die erste virtuelle / erweiterte Partition erkannt. Quelle: Partition Master Version 10 (es wird eine Warnung angezeigt, wenn versucht wird, eine Partition auf einem
Wechsellaufwerk

Antworten:

49

Dies kann mit einem Kommandozeilen-Tool namens erfolgen diskpart

Die Schritte (unter Windows 10) lauten wie folgt:

  1. Klicken Sie auf das Windows-Symbol
  2. Typ cmd(nicht Enter drücken)
  3. Klicken Sie mit der rechten Maustaste auf die Option "Eingabeaufforderung" (dies war für mich die erste Option), wählen Sie "Als Administrator ausführen" und klicken Sie im Bestätigungs-Popup auf "Ja"
  4. Klicken Sie in das Fenster "Administrator: Eingabeaufforderung", geben Sie ein diskpartund drücken Sie die Eingabetaste.

  5. Sie sollten eine DISKPART>Eingabeaufforderung sehen. Tippen Sie list diskund drücken Sie die Eingabetaste. Sie erhalten eine Liste der Laufwerke zurück - Sie möchten das USB-Laufwerk suchen. Es wird wahrscheinlich viel kleiner als Ihr Hauptlaufwerk sein. Ich verwende mein System als Beispiel - Ihr System wird wahrscheinlich anders sein, sodass Sie herausfinden müssen, welches Laufwerk das USB-Laufwerk ist. Du willst das nicht falsch verstehen! Wenn Sie sich nicht sicher sind, wenden Sie sich an einen technischen Freund. Sie können Ihre Daten zerstören, wenn Sie es falsch machen!

Zum Beispiel sehe ich auf meinem System:

DISKPART> list disk

  Disk ###  Status         Size     Free     Dyn  Gpt
  --------  -------------  -------  -------  ---  ---
  Disk 0    Online         1863 GB    10 MB        *
  Disk 1    Online           58 GB      0 B        *
  1. Das USB-Laufwerk in meinem Fall ist Laufwerk 1 (Ich habe ein 64-GB-Laufwerk, 58 ist nah genug!). Es ist eindeutig nicht die 1863-GB-Festplatte 0, die mein Haupt-Windows-Laufwerk ist. Ich möchte nicht in die Nähe dieses einen gehen!

  2. Jetzt möchte ich select disk 1und drücke die Eingabetaste (Es könnte 2 oder eine andere Zahl auf Ihrem System sein. Mit ziemlicher Sicherheit NICHT 0.)

  3. Geben list partition [enter]Sie nun ein und Sie sehen die Partitionen auf Ihrem USB-Laufwerk.

  4. Ich hatte eine EFI-Partition mit 200 MB, die ich löschen wollte. Es war Partition 1, also tat ich esselect partition 1 [enter]

  5. Die EFI-Partition auf meinem Laufwerk war geschützt. Als ich also versuchte, die Partition zu löschen, schlug dies fehl. Der Befehl, es zu erzwingen, ist delete partition override. Dadurch wird die ausgewählte Partition gelöscht. Hinweis: Ich musste das Hilfesystem verwenden, um dies herauszufinden: help delete partition [enter]gab mir das, was ich brauchte.

  6. Sobald Sie die Partition (en) gelöscht haben, können Sie in die Datenträgerverwaltung zurückkehren und das Laufwerk mit der netten GUI neu formatieren / neu partitionieren :)

Sie können alle diskpart-Befehle anzeigen, indem Sie Folgendes eingeben help [enter]. Es gibt eine Menge, aber ich bevorzuge es, so wenig wie möglich in diskpart zu tun und dann zur Benutzeroberfläche für die Datenträgerverwaltung zurückzukehren.

Darren
quelle
2
Danke, aber ich kann keine zweite Partition mit der GUI erstellen. Nachdem ich die erste Partition erstellt habe (mit der Hälfte des Festplattenspeichers), wird der Optionsbereich "Neues Volume" ausgegraut, wenn ich mit der rechten Maustaste auf die nicht zugewiesene Partition klicke
Zain R
Funktioniert auch unter Windows 7 :)
Zathrus Writer
Sie können Partitionen hinzufügen, create partition [type]wobei [Typ] der gewünschte Partitionstyp ist - logicalfür ein neues Volume, primarywenn Sie mit einer nicht partitionierten (dh mit diskparts gelöschten clean) Festplatte efifür efi arbeiten . Anschließend können Sie das neu erstellte Volume auswählen und mit formatieren format fs=[format type] label="[label name]" quick.
j4eo
8

In Windows Vista / 7 ist die Partitionierung eines USB-Laufwerks standardmäßig möglich. Der Befehl lautet diskpart.

ƬᴇcƬᴇιʜ007
quelle
10
Die Beantwortung eigener Fragen wird empfohlen. Hiermit können Sie eine vollständige Lösungsdatenbank erstellen.
Brent,
2
Sie können ein USB-Laufwerk, das als entfernbar markiert ist, nicht partitionieren. Dazu muss zuerst das entfernbare Bit entfernt werden. diskpart partitioniert keine Wechseldatenträger wie die meisten USB-Sticks, daher meine Frage
Omar Shahine
4
Ich bin nicht sicher, welche Windows-Version Sie verwenden, aber ich habe keine Probleme mit der Verwendung von diskpart unter Windows Vista / 7 zum Partitionieren von Flash-Laufwerken (diskpart, Laufwerk auswählen, bereinigen, primäre Partition erstellen, Partitionsnummer auswählen, aktiv, formatieren, zuweisen, beenden) )
Überprüfen Sie hier für weitere Informationen, es hat wirklich für mich funktioniert: support.microsoft.com/en-us/kb/300415
Codepleb
5

Das Problem

Im Gegensatz zu Linux kann Windows ein partitioniertes UFD (USB-Flash-Laufwerk) nicht partitionieren oder ordnungsgemäß verwenden. Wenn Sie eine partitionierte UFD anschließen, wird nur die erste Partition angezeigt.

Die Lösung

Die Lösung sollte zwei Probleme angehen: Partitionieren und Sichtbarmachen von Partitionen. Als erste Option kann Linux verwendet werden, vielleicht eine Live-Distribution, die speziell auf Imaging und Partitionierung ausgerichtet ist, wie Clonezilla . Es gibt auch kostenlose Windows-Tools wie Bootice .

Die zweite Aufgabe besteht darin, alle (nicht nur die erste) in Windows nutzbar zu machen . Es wird davon abgeraten, Werkzeuge zu verwenden, die das Wechselmedium umdrehen, da sie inkompatible Sticks beschädigen können.

Ein besserer Weg ist die Installation eines Filters. Ein Programm, das einem Laufwerk ähnelt und ihnen zusätzliche Funktionen hinzufügt. In unserem Fall erscheint ein UFD als festes Laufwerk. Siehe zum Beispiel Karyonix diskmod.sys auf reboot.pro .

Nebenwirkungen und alternative Anwendungen

Da Windows nur die erste UFD-Partition ohne Filter sehen kann, können einige Linux-Dateien für einen Windows-Benutzer unsichtbar gemacht werden, indem sie auf einer anderen Partition als der ersten gespeichert werden.

Ein Sonderfall ist eine Stift-Linux-Distribution . Wenn Sie den Stift auch zum Speichern von Dokumenten verwenden möchten und in Windows keine Linux-Betriebssystemdateien sichtbar machen möchten, installieren Sie Linux einfach nicht auf der ersten Partition.

antonio
quelle
Entschuldigung, aber was ist "UFD"?
Tomofumi
@ Tomofumi: Im Text behoben!
Antonio
4

Windows muss das Flash-Laufwerk als "Festplatte" erkennen können.

Dies wird erreicht, indem entweder das entfernbare Bit umgedreht wird (was nicht immer funktioniert) oder die Dateien cfadisk.cund .infgeändert werden, vorausgesetzt, Sie haben XP. (Sie müssen wissen, wie man Letzteres codiert.)

s1los
quelle
Hallo, Möchten Sie etwas näher erläutern? Oder zumindest einen Hinweis geben.
Alex
1

Ich komme aus einer Linux-Perspektive, also würde ich einfach cfdisk verwenden oder wenn du eine GUI magst , gparted .

Sie könnten eine Live-CD wie Ubuntu bereithalten, um solche Dinge zu tun. Booten Sie einfach von der CD, starten Sie Windows neu. (Es eignet sich auch hervorragend als Notfallrettungslösung.)

Brent
quelle
1

Sie können Windows cmd.exe verwenden: Führen Sie es als Administrator aus und partitionieren Sie das Laufwerk mit dem Konsolendienstprogramm diskpart.exe. Handbuch: http://ss64.com/nt/diskpart.html

Valentina Walx
quelle
Ich glaube nicht, dass dies die Frage beantwortet: DISKPART> Partition primär erstellen Es konnte kein nutzbarer freier Bereich gefunden werden. Möglicherweise ist nicht genügend freier Speicherplatz vorhanden, um eine Partition mit der angegebenen Größe und dem angegebenen Versatz zu erstellen. Geben Sie unterschiedliche Größen- und Versatzwerte an, oder geben Sie keine an, um die Partition mit der maximalen Größe zu erstellen. Möglicherweise ist die Festplatte im MBR-Partitionsformat partitioniert und enthält entweder 4 primäre Partitionen (es können keine weiteren Partitionen erstellt werden) oder 3 primäre Partitionen und eine erweiterte Partition (es können nur logische Laufwerke erstellt werden).
Florian Bidabe
0

Eine Möglichkeit hierfür ist die Verwendung eines Tools namens BootIt . Dieses Tool entfernte das entfernbare Bit auf dem USB-Stick und ermöglichte es Ihnen, das Laufwerk zu partitionieren.

Ich bin sicher, es gibt bessere Möglichkeiten, dies zu tun, aber dies ist die einzige, die ich mir vorstellen kann.

Omar Shahine
quelle
Das Entfernen des entfernbaren Bits ist im Wesentlichen erforderlich. Der von Ihnen veröffentlichte Link findet das BootIt-Tool jedoch nicht.
Alex
Hier ist ein neuer Link: tipsdotcom.com/lexar-usb-format-download.html
jonincanada
0

Eine andere Antwort: Legen Sie eine oder mehrere VHD-Dateien (Virtual Hard Drive) auf dem Laufwerk ab und hängen Sie sie an, wenn Sie ein anderes Dateisystem benötigen. Unter Windows kann das Datenträgerverwaltungsprogramm VHD-Dateien als physische Datenträger anhängen, sodass auf eine VHD-Datei wie auf einen physischen Datenträger zugegriffen werden kann.

Jortony
quelle
Aber können Windows nativ so etwas wie einen ext4-vhd einbinden?
Jiggunjer
Windows sollte in der Lage sein, das Laufwerk bereitzustellen, kann die Partition jedoch nicht lesen. Zumindest nicht ohne ein Drittanbieter-Tool. Ich habe in der Vergangenheit ext2fsd.com verwendet , was im Wesentlichen dazu führt, dass Explorer native Unterstützung für ext2 / 3/4-Dateisysteme bietet, was sehr erfolgreich ist.
Joshua Parnell
0

In Windows ist es nicht möglich, einen USB-Stick zu partitionieren. Wie kannst du das tun?

Dies ist ein alter Thread.

Dies ist unter Windows 10 nicht der Fall.

Unter Windows 10 (und möglicherweise früheren Versionen) können Sie mit diskpart.exe (Befehlszeile) und diskmgr.msc (GUI) mehrere Partitionen erstellen und Volumes auf USB-Laufwerken formatieren.

Sam Jones
quelle
-2

Verwenden Sie einfach Ihr bevorzugtes Partitionierungs-Tool - entweder Disk Management unter Windows oder Gparted unter * nix -. Alle sollten USB-Flash-Laufwerke verstehen, und Sie partitionieren einfach, als wäre es eine andere Festplatte.

William Hilsum
quelle
4
Die Datenträgerverwaltung unter Windows 7 scheint nicht neu zu partitionieren, obwohl die in einer anderen Antwort erwähnte Datenträgerverwaltung dies tut.
Paulmorriss
6
Das Windows-Datenträgerverwaltungsprogramm deaktiviert diese Funktionen für austauschbare Flash-Laufwerke.
Michael Steele
1
Das ist falsch! Linux hat diese Einschränkung nicht, aber Windows kann nur die erste Partition sehen.
Antonio
5
downvoted: bei windows sind die angaben falsch. Mit der Windows-Datenträgerverwaltung können Sie Partitionen auf einem USB-Flash-Laufwerk nicht ändern. (Es zeigt sie, Sie können eine Partition löschen, aber keine neue erstellen oder erweitern / verkleinern / etc)
Tuncay Göncüoğlu